Key Signs of Anhedonia
- π Loss of interest in activities that once brought joy, leading to apathy and a sense of detachment from past passions.
- π Faking emotions to blend in, often involving forced smiles and hollow laughter, creating a feeling of being an observer behind glass.
- π A depressed mood and a feeling of emptiness, where the weight of existence feels heavy and motivation wanes.
- β‘ Risky behavior or thrill-seeking as an attempt to feel something, anything, when the mundane loses its spark.
- β οΈ Experiencing negative emotions like fear, anxiety, and sadness to fill the void left by the absence of joy, which are signals to be listened to.
- π Blunted effect, manifesting as a flat voice, dull expressions, and muted reactions, making social interactions feel exhausting.
- πΆ Social withdrawal, where isolation feels easier than the energy required to pretend or engage, leading to further numbness.
